Essential Duties and Responsibilities

  • Audit and monitor quality requirements in accordance with the company quality assurance policies and customer specifications.
  • Perform incoming inspections, First Article, in-process and final inspections.
  • Initiate Non-Conformance reports (Material Rejection Notices) as required
  • Input and perform trending of key inspection process metrics.
  • Document and report inspection findings, results and monitor corrective actions.
  • Perform accurate mechanical, physical and visual inspection of raw materials, components, and sub-assemblies as per requirements.
  • Ensure calibration and maintenance is performed on inspection equipment.
  • Communicate with Engineering to ensure schematics, manuals and products are in compliance with all design requirements.
  • Document information in various databases and other internal programs; log non-conformities and generate a Rejection Material Report (RMR).
  • Conduct various tests and quality checks on finished products. Ensure that all products have been tested and fall within standards, measured to specifications and within tolerances, readability of labels, and overall appearance, etc.

Computer Skills/Other Skills and Abilities

To perform this job successfully, an individual must have thorough knowledge of Microsoft Office software including the use Word, Excel and Power Point software and must be adept to using e-mail. This person should be able to effectively communicate and work well with other associates in the organization. They must have the ability to read prints and drawings, bill of material parts lists in order to perform first article inspections and understand visual, mechanical and cable assembly inspections. Familiar with ISO 9001 certification or similar Quality System is preferred. Candidate should possess a strong work ethic, a positive attitude, and be detail oriented. This individual must have the ability to use a wide variety of testing and measurement equipment such as close tolerance gages, multi meters and other electronic measuring devices. They must follow all clean-up and housekeeping procedures and comply with all quality, safety, work rules and regulations.
